feat(25-01): refactor run_status to read canonical index + add doctor Index Health

- run_status() reads canonical index via summarize_index() for lifecycle,
  health, and maturity aggregates; falls back to filesystem when index missing
- JSON output includes lifecycle_level_counts, health_aggregate,
  maturity_distribution (or None when falling back)
- Text output shows lifecycle and health lines when index is present
- run_doctor() shows Index Health section with PDF/OCR/Note/Asset Health
  counts and status per dimension
- Brownfield detection: legacy schema, old Base templates, partial OCR assets
- Fixed status_tag mapping to support 'info' status (existing bug)
- 6 new tests covering index-backed JSON output, fallback, text output,
  Index Health with/without index, and mixed health counts

Phase 25-01, Tasks 2+3
